In How To Let Go Of The World & Love All The Things Climate Can't Change, Oscar Nominated Director Josh Fox (Gasland) continues his deeply personal style, investigating climate change - the greatest threat our world has ever known. This film is a very personal account by Josh Fox who goes on a long journey to meet those being directly impacted by climate. In spite of the grim statistics and destructive aspects of what is unfolding in the places visited, and by definition elsewhere, Fox's point seems to be that by entering deeper into the despair we can find our common humanity, by asking what is it that is so deep within us that no calamity can destroy?
